PLATO               Classroom Policy                MRS. APPLEBY            2012/2013

 

“If a man neglects education, he walks lame to the end of his life.” - Plato

PLATO is a computerized math program designed to ensure that all students are exposed to the math skills they will need for graduation and post-high-school life. The material is organized into modules (lessons), and students may test out of any modules for which they demonstrate competency.

GRADING:  Students will be graded each marking period on the number of modules completed and also on effort.  If you are not making progress, not asking for help will be considered a lack of effort.

ASK FOR HELP!  (I'm a math teacher - MAKE ME TEACH!)

COMPUTER BEHAVIOR:  Accessing sites other than PLATO will result in ISS.  Damage or changes to equipment will result in fine reports to cover the damage and/or detention or ISS. 

TARDIESThree (or additional) tardies will result in after-school detention.   

DISRUPTIVE BEHAVIOR:  Talking is not permitted  because testing is on-going.  Raise your hand for help or questions.  Disruptive behavior will result in a warning and student conference, followed by a call to parent/guardian if necessary.  Repeated disruptive behavior will result in after-school detention and referral to the office.

DISRESPECTFUL BEHAVIOR/INSUBORDINATION:  will be referred to the office.  School Policy says:

“Follow directions the first time they are given.”
